The Duke and Duchess of Edinburgh, accompanied by His Majesty's Ambassador to the Portuguese Republic (Her Excellency Ms. Lisa Bandari), today undertook engagements in Porto, Portugal.
Their Royal Highnesses this morning received the Keys to the City of Porto from Mr. Pedro Duarte (Mayor of Porto) at Porto City Hall, Avenida dos Aliados.
The Duke of Edinburgh, Chairman of Trustees, The Duke of Edinburgh's International Award, later visited Oporto British School, Rua da Cerca.
Their Royal Highnesses this afternoon attended a Luncheon at the British Factory House, Rua do Infante Dom Henrique.
The Duke and Duchess of Edinburgh later visited Porto Cathedral.
Their Royal Highnesses subsequently attended a Performance and Reception at Casa da Música, Avenida da Boavista.
The Duke and Duchess of Edinburgh afterwards visited Graham's Port Lodge, Rua do Agro.
Their Royal Highnesses this evening arrived at Gatwick Airport, London, from Portugal.
Brigadier Alexander Potts and Mrs. Angus Galletley were in attendance.

The Duchess of Edinburgh this morning departed from Heathrow Airport, London, and, having been received upon arrival at Geneva Airport, Switzerland, by Mr. Jamie Hamill (Deputy Head of Mission, United Kingdom Mission to the United Nations, the World Trade Organisation and other organisations in Geneva), undertook engagements in Geneva.
Her Royal Highness visited the International Red Cross and Red Crescent Museum, Avenue de la Paix.
The Duchess of Edinburgh, Global Ambassador, International Agency for the Prevention of Blindness, this afternoon attended 'the Value of Vision: the Roadmap to the Global Summit for Eye Health' event at the Headquarters of the World Health Organisation in Geneva, Avenue Appia.
Her Royal Highness later visited the Commonwealth Small States Office, Rue du Pré-de-la-Bichette.
The Duchess of Edinburgh this evening attended a Reception in recognition of Multilateralism and International Law at the Residence and was received by Mr. Kumar Iyer (United Kingdom Ambassador and Permanent Representative to the United Nations, the World Trade Organisation and other organisations in Geneva).
Her Royal Highness, Global Ambassador, International Agency for the Prevention of Blindness, later held a Dinner.
Mr. Alexander Stonor is in attendance.
